Decompose server.py: shared _app.mcp + spicebook_tools module
Introduce the multi-file FastMCP layout. The mcp instance moves to _app.py (imports nothing from tool modules, keeping the registration graph acyclic), and the self-contained SpiceBook domain (5 tools + status resource + publish prompt + 2 helpers) moves to spicebook_tools.py. server.py imports it for the registration side effect. Tool/resource/prompt counts unchanged (42/6/8); names identical. Repointed test_spicebook's _read_netlist import. server.py: 2472 -> 2168 lines.
